摘要
BackgroundRadial forearm free flap is the workhorse for head and neck reconstruction especially for complex soft tissue defects.Materials and MethodsRetrospective study of 117 consecutive radial forearm free flaps performed during the ten years from 2012 to 2022.ResultsOur study's survival rate of radial forearm free flap was 94.1% (110/117). The donor site tendon exposure occurred in five patients; secondary skin grafting was required in seven patients.ConclusionRadial forearm free flap is ideal for complex soft tissue head and neck defect reconstruction as it has a high success rate with low donor site morbidity.
